HATTON ADDS ANOTHER TOP 20 FINISH; WOMEN'S GOLF PLACES SIXTH AT DR. DONNIS THOMPSON INVITATIONAL

'AIEA, Hawaii — Darla May Dela Torre finished the third round of the Dr. Donnis Thompson Invitational with a 1-over par 72 to lead the Sacramento State women's golf team. The Hornets finished in sixth place in a tournament which featured three top-25 teams.
 
Dela Torre overcame a bogey on her opening hole to get to even at the midway point of her round with a birdie on the par-4 11th and seven pars. Bogeys on the par-5 17th and par-3 third took her to 2-over before she closed with a birdie on the par-5 fifth. The score for the sophomore was her best in 12 spring rounds and helped her to a tie for 27th in the tournament.
 
Tova Hatton had the best finish on the team by tying for 19th. Hatton started her round with a birdie on No. 5 but found herself at 2-over at the midway point. A birdie on the par-4 18th was later followed by a bogey on No. 3. The sophomore recorded her third-consecutive top-20 finish and fifth of the year.
 
Freshmen Sophia Lee and Jocelyn Tseng each shot 74 during the final round. Lee had a birdie, two bogeys and a double-bogey. Tseng had a birdie, five bogeys and a double bogey while playing as an individual.
 
Ella Kraft had the second-highest overall finish as she tied for 23rd with rounds of 70-72-77-219.
 
No. 2 USC went wire-to-wire to win the team title. The team finished at 28-under and was 23-strokes clear of No. 13 North Carolina and No. 23 Arizona State which tied for second.
 
Sacramento State will next compete at the Wyoming Cowgirl Classic on Apr. 7-8. The event will be the final tuneup before the Big Sky Championship on Apr. 19-21.
 
Dr. Donnis Thompson Invitational
Par 71 | 6,077 Yards
'Aiea, Hawaii | Pearl at Kalauao GC
 
Team Standings
1. #2 USC 276-270-278-824
T2. #13 North Carolina 282-284-281-847
T2. #23 Arizona State 286-276-285-847
4. Texas State 285-278-286-849
5. Louisiana Monroe 293-290-296-879
6. Sacramento State 295-293-296-879
7. New Mexico State 298-292-295-885
8. Montana State 302-299-289-890
9. Northern Colorado 297-301-296-894
10. New Mexico 297-298-304-899
11. Hawaii 299-306-304-909
12. California Baptist 305-303-309-917
13. Hawaii Pacific 310324-305-939
 
Individual Top Five
1. Jasmine Koo, USC, 67-68-67-202
2. Catherine Park, USC, 71-68-69-208
T3. Megan Streicher, UNC, 70-69-70-209
T3. Paula Schulz-Hanssen, ASU, 75-69-65-209
T5. Pimpisa Rubrong, ASU, 71-68-71-210
 
Sacramento State Scores
T19. Tova Hatton 73-71-73-217
T23. Ella Kraft 70-72-77-219
T27. Darla May Dela Torre 73-76-72-221
T39. Jocelyn Tseng 78-73-74-225*
T46. Sophia Lee 79-74-74-227
T56. Florencia Dufey 74-80-76-230*
T61. Ashley Koga 79-78-77-234
